Official brass medal of the Trans-Mississippi and International Exposition held at Omaha, Nebraska in 1898.

The obverse features a left facing female bust. The reverse offers a superb depiction of a plains Indian mounted on a

bareback pony spearing a bison (buffalo). The dies for the obverse of this medal were sculpted at the United States Mint at Philadelphia.

The reverse was designed by T.R. Kimball of Omaha, Nebraska.
